E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ases "Composition IX, opus 18,1917" by the renowned Dutch artist Theo van Doesburg. Measuring an impressive 116x106 cm, this masterpiece is housed in the prestigious Haags Gemeentemuseum in The Hague, Netherlands. The painting belongs to the De Stijl movement, a groundbreaking artistic style that emerged during the early 20th century. Known for its emphasis on geometric forms and primary colors, De Stijl sought to create a harmonious balance between art and life. In "Composition IX" van Doesburg skillfully combines vibrant hues with precise lines and shapes to create a visually striking composition. The bold reds, blues, yellows, and blacks interact dynamically on the canvas, evoking a sense of energy and movement. Van Doesburg's meticulous attention to detail is evident throughout this piece as he carefully arranges various elements within the composition. Each shape seems purposefully placed to achieve perfect equilibrium while simultaneously challenging traditional notions of perspective.
